coordinate prenex - pi'u?
>Well, {fa'u} would be the right one to say that A touched a, B touched
>b, and C touched c, (another great use for {fa'u}, it is a very good
>cmavo) but that is not the meaning we were talking about. The one that
>And called the "coordinate" case would give the nine combinations: A
>touches a, b and c; B touches a, b and c; and C touches a, b and c.
>That's the one we would get with {e}:
>
> ci da poi nanmu e ci de poi gerku zo'u: da batci de
pi'u is clearly the appropriate cmavo for the coordinate case.
I will let the logicians figure out whether .e means this also, or could
mean something else. If it was "ko'a goi ci lo nanmu ge'u .e ko'e goi
ci lo gerku zo'u ko'a batci ko'e", I would not presume the coordinate,
but rather the collective.
